      We don't believe that it will regenerate cartilage -we recommend that people use it to "oil" joints to allow for better movement and flexibility. If a person does not see improvement after a month, stop using it. Dr. Haynes says that about 50% of his patients who use it will see improvement. Thanks for your question!
